What Happened? A Clear and Supportive Transition

Metropolitan Bank, based in Michigan, recently faced challenges that led to the FDIC stepping in to protect depositors. When a bank encounters financial difficulties, the FDIC acts as a safety net to protect customers’ deposits — up to $250,000 per depositor — preventing loss of funds.

To ensure continued access to funds and maintain confidence, the FDIC arranged for First Independence Bank to take over all deposits held at Metropolitan Bank. Essentially, if you had money in Metropolitan Bank, those deposits are now fully protected and have been transferred seamlessly to First Independence Bank. Customers can continue to use their accounts, ATM cards, and online banking services without interruption.

This process is designed to be smooth and transparent so that depositors don’t experience stress or confusion about their money. The FDIC’s involvement guarantees security, and First Independence Bank’s role ensures community members retain local banking access.

First Independence Bank: A Mission Aligned with Community Care

First Independence Bank is not just any bank; it holds a special place as one of the few Minority Depository Institutions (MDIs) in the United States. MDIs are banks that primarily serve minority communities, helping address economic disparities by providing tailored financial services, fostering entrepreneurship, and building generational wealth.

By assuming Metropolitan’s deposits, First Independence Bank is expanding its role as a community guardian — reinforcing financial inclusion and supporting Detroit’s diverse population. Their mission aligns closely with Ark of Kindness’s core values: compassion, support, and empowerment.
